Focusing on your herd's nutritional needs is paramount. Invest in durable feeders designed to prevent spoilage and promote efficient intake. Water access is equally important. Ensure your animals have clean and abundant water sources available at all times.
A comfortable and sanitary living environment is crucial for livestock health. Choose from a variety of bedding options, such as straw, wood shavings, or recycled materials, to provide a soft resting surface. Regularly cleaning stalls and feeding areas can help prevent the spread of diseases and encourage good hygiene practices.
Safety should be a top priority. Fences, gates, and handling systems must be secure to keep your animals safe and avoid injuries. Consider adding reinforcing features like kickboards or sturdy posts to further enhance their safety.
Finally, remember that proper gear is essential for routine care. Invest in durable brushes, hoof picks, and other tools to help you effectively groom, assess and care for your animals. improve High-Performance Lighting for Your Livestock Barns
When it comes to boosting the welfare and production of your livestock, providing adequate lighting is crucial. High-performance lighting in your barns can significantly influence animal behavior, health, and overall productivity. By implementing the right type of light fixtures and scheduling their usage, you can create an environment that facilitates optimal growth, feed conversion, and egg production.
Numerous factors should be evaluated when selecting lighting for your livestock barns. These include the species of animals housed, the time of year, and the overall design of the barn. Furthermore, it's important to select light fixtures that are durable, energy-efficient, and suitable for the specific needs of your livestock.
- Implement a combination of natural and artificial light sources whenever possible to simulate natural day/night cycles.
- Track animal behavior and adjust lighting schedules as needed.
- Regularly inspect your lighting fixtures for damage or wear and tear.
